DCPS V2.3 and Forms

Hi,

running DCPS V2.3 on Ovms V7.3-2, TCPIP V5.4,

Printing is ok if I use 'page_orientation=land' etc, however when I try to use forms, they are simply ignored. (ie prints as if using the dcps$deafult form).
Getting to the stage where I can't see the wood from the trees. Anyone any ideas where I am going wrong ?

(Test printer is HP laserjet 4100 - using RawTcpip to talk to it.)

Re: DCPS V2.3 and Forms

Matt,

pls. notice that forms are usefull only for ANSI printing, with 2 exceptions (/SETUP and /STOCK).
We are using forms very heavily with DCPS and HP printers with success.
What exactly are you doing (print command, form definition...)?
